Academisch
- January 2013 - present: Research assistant (IWT-fellow), VUB, Centre for Work & Organizational Psychology (WOPs), working on PhD "The personality-performance link revised: A study on the joint effects of personality traits and task characteristics", under supervision of prof.dr. J. Hofmans.
- October 2011 - December 2012: Research assistant, VUB, Centre for Work & Organizational Psychology (WOPs), working on the project "Personality and performance ", under supervision of prof.dr. J. Hofmans.

Publicaties
Debusscher, J., Hofmans, J., & De Fruyt, F. (in press). The Effect of State Core Self-Evaluations on Task Performance, Organizational Citizenship Behaviour, and Counterproductive Work Behaviour. European Journal of Work and Organizational Psychology. DOI: 10.1080/1359432X.2015.1063486
Debusscher, J., Hofmans, J., & De Fruyt, F. (in press). Do Personality States Predict Momentary Task Performance? The Moderating Role of Personality Variability. Journal of Occupational and Organizational Psychology. DOI: 10.1111/joop.12126
Debusscher, J., Hofmans, J., & De Fruyt, F. (in press). From State Neuroticism to Momentary Task Performance: A Person x Situation Approach. European Journal of Work and Organizational Psychology. DOI: 10.1080/1359432X.2014.983085
Debusscher, J., Hofmans, J., & De Fruyt, F. (2014). The Curvilinear Relationship Between State Neuroticism and Momentary Task Performance. PloS ONE, 9, 1-16. DOI: 10.1371/journal.pone.0106989
